#a659f2 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#a659f2 is composed of 65.1% red, 34.9% green and 94.9%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31.4% cyan, 63.2%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.1% black. It has a hue angle of 270.2 degrees, a saturation of 85.5% and a lightness of 64.9%. #a659f2 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b2ff with #4d00e5. Closest websafe color is: #9966ff.

#a659f2 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#a659f2 has RGB values of R:166, G:89, B:242 and CMYK values of C:0.31, M:0.63, Y:0, K:0.05. Its decimal value is 10902002.
